Kawhi Leonard and the Los Angeles Clippers take on Lauri Markkanen and the Utah Jazz for the third time this season.
The LA Clippers (28-23) look to snap a three game losing streak that has seen the team fall out of both first place in the Pacific Division and out of the top six in the Western Conference. They have lost three straight despite the return of Kawhi Leonard who has played 13 of the teams last 17 games. Los Angeles hosts the Utah Jazz (12-38) for the third time this season. The first two games happened much earlier in the season with Los Angeles winning both. In the most recent game James Harden turned back the clock and looked like his MVP self again with his third 40-plus point game of the season.

Harden went off for 41 points and six assists on 7-11 shooting from three in the win. Los Angeles pulled away early scoring 44 points in the first quarter and 81 in the first half on its way to a season-high 144 points. Norman Powell added 29 points on 5-7 shooting from three and Ivica Zubac collected another double-double with 19 points and 12 rebounds in the win. Leonard didn’t play in either of the games against Utah this season.
The last time Leonard played against Utah he finished with 41 points, five rebounds and five assists. He showed what makes Leonard special going 14-23 from the field including 6.8 from three. Los Angeles has the potential to get back on track and make a run with Leonard back in the lineup along with James, Powell, Zubac and the newly acquired Bogdan Bogdanovic.
